Loans Awarded in Fiscal Year 2007

The following list includes loans awarded through the Southwest Initiative Foundation's Revolving Loan Fund, Renewable Energy Loan Program, Regional Centers Loan Program, Small Communities Loan Program, the Technology Development Fund and the USDA Intermediary Re-Lending Program.

The Foundation’s loan programs, with the exception of the Micro-Enterprise Loan Program, are administered by Prairieland Economic Development Corporation to give loan clients an expanded base of expertise and options. 

Eleven loans were awarded in Fiscal Year 2007 through these programs, totaling $1,161,000.
